Description
High volume MD/OD practice; 5 locations plus ASC. Opticals at all locations.
Learning Objectives:
1) Develop a strong knowledge of ocular disease. We have a high disease clinic.
2) Develop an understanding of the business aspect of optometry.
3) Learn about surgical outcomes and how to co-manage cataracts and other surgeries with ophthalmologists.

Student Review
The attending doctors are all so helpful and want to teach the externs as much as they can. The site gave me a lot of independence which improved my confidence in my management. I was exposed to various posterior and anterior segment disease and have become proficient in performing a problem based exam. I believe my knowledge base and clinical management exponentially increased after working at this clinical rotation.
